November 14, 2018 Opinion or Order Filing 4 ORDER Regarding Filing Requests for Summons and Summons Returns; ORDERED that requests for summons shall be filed in the docket for the member case, as opposed to the master docket. FURTHER ORDERED that summons returns shall not be filed into any docket, master or member, unless filing the summons return becomes necessary (for example, in connection with a motion for default judgment). When it is necessary to file a summons return, the attorney shall avoid filing the summons return as a separate, stand-alone document in the master docket. Instead, the summons return shall be filed as an exhibit to the motion, etc., to which it relates. (Doc #10204 in 10-md-2179). Signed by Judge Carl Barbier on 05/20/2013. (gec)
